The Covid-19 test positivity rate in Paraná has risen to 60% – Paraná

The head of the Guard of the San Martín de Paraná hospital reported that, 300 positive cases of Covid-19 have been registered in the last week in the hospital; the number represents a 60% positivity rate.

Dr. Fernando Giménez reported that due to the increase in consultations for symptoms of Covid-19, the number of professionals attending the respiratory post should have been increased. “We passed from 40 to 200 people a day who attend the post officewith a positivity level of 60%,” he confirmed.

who is swabbed

Currently, the effector of the provincial capital swab only to people over the age of 50, with risk factors and healthcare personnel. “The rest are diagnosed on the basis of clinical and epidemiological criteria, as happened other times during the pandemic. If a patient has all the clinical characteristics of the virus and has had contact with a positive, he is considered to have coronavirus”, clarified the chief of Hospital Guard.

In this regard, reported that A period of five days of isolation is recommended, starting from the onset of symptoms: “Generally, people consult between 24 and 48 hours from the onset of symptoms and, once discharged, we advise not to go to closed or crowded places and remember that close contacts who do not show symptoms must not isolate themselves”.

Mild or moderate symptoms

On the other hand, the head of the guard emphasized this 80% of cases have mild or moderate symptoms, whose symptoms “are characterized by rhinitis, often attributed to continuous use of air conditioning or sudden changes in temperature, sore throat, fever lasting more than 48 hours, deterioration and loss of smell”. Giménez indicated that the vast majority of infected people usually recover in two days and are patients who have two, three and even five doses of the vaccine.
When asked about the volume of hospitalizations, the head of the Guard said The Morning of the Network (88.7 The PaUNO Network): “Some patients came in last week and they will have been 15 people, whose moderate symptoms required supplemental oxygen with mask or nose mask. We haven’t had any patients go on a ventilator. You definitely feel a big difference considering the previous waves of Covid.”

Vaccination against Covid-19 in Entre Ríos

The vaccination campaign led by the Ministry of Health of Entre Ríos continues in the province. “Currently the most widespread vaccine is Moderna, which is one of the ones that generates the most antibodies in the system“, explained Giménez, “the more symptoms the person develops after the inoculation, the more antibodies he produces”. arm that received the vaccine “We have no epidemiological reports of serious reactions for this”, clarified the head of the Guard.

Finally, the professional reflected on the importance of vaccines and their influence on the severity of cases: “We can see how this production of patients and diseases in many people has been mitigated. The vaccine does not prevent people from being infected, but that the the complications decrease. As the virus advances, science and technology advance. We are in a different situation compared to what was the beginning of the pandemic, which was catastrophic”.
